Tuna Lollipops
 
16 flavored skewers (coconut lime)
24 oz tuna (four 6 oz steaks, cut into 4 pieces)
1 can coconut milk
½ cup sweetened coconut cream
1½ tsp cinnamon
2 tbsp soy sauce
8-10 peppercorns
a splash of rum
salt & pepper
chopped chives for garnish
 
Directions:
1 - Insert one skewer into each piece of tuna
2 - Make a glaze by placing coconut milk, cinnamon, soy sauce, rum, peppercorns & coconut cream into a saucepan. Reduce to half (a thick syrup consistency) and add more cinnamon, soy sauce, or rum as needed
3 - Heat a saute pan to hot - but not smoking! Season the tuna lollipops with salt and pepper and sear about 1 minute on each side. Pour reduced glaze over tuna & sear to medium rare
 
Sprinkle with chopped chives and serve!
 
Other Cooking Instructions:

Stovetop: Whether on the grill or in a pan we like to coat Ahi Tuna with olive oil, searing the tuna steak over medium high heat, approximately 1 minute on each side. Or, if you prefer you can follow the recipes below.

Baked:  Preheat at 350°F, cook 30 minutes from frozen, cook 20 minutes fully defrosted.  Cook to an internal temperature of 150°F.  Use a thermometer for accuracy.
 
Broil: Preheat broiler. Place steaks on greased unheated rack of broiler pan. (If desired, brush with olive oil).  Broil 4 inches from heat for 4-6 minutes (no need to turn) until fish just flakes with a fork, brushing occasionally with remaining mixture.
 
Grilled:  Combine olive oil, basil, vinegar, oregano, garlic, salt and pepper. Marinate 4 steaks 30 minutes; sear the tuna steak, over medium-high heat, approximately 1 minute on each side.
Storing
Your Ahi Tuna has been quick-frozen to lock in the flavor and nutrients, and shipped to you on dry ice. Upon arrival, please freeze or refrigerate. Fillets will keep in the freezer for approximately 3-4 months; once thawed they should be cooked and used within 1-2 days.
Once a frozen fillet is thawed, it can be re-frozen though we do not recommend it, as taste and quality may begin to suffer. No fillet should be re-frozen if it has been thawed 2 days or longer.

Thawing
The best way to thaw your tuna is to leave it in the refrigerator overnight (in its pouch), allowing at least 8-10 hours. Trying to rush the process by thawing at room temperature or placing the frozen pouch in warm water is definitely NOT recommended, as it can cause the tuna to lose flavor and texture. If you must thaw your tuna quickly, place the frozen pouch in a bowl of cool water for 30-45 minutes, and then continue thawing in refrigerator.
